chief38, the question of building oneself a "special" gun comes up perennially, and while we all agree that in most cases it's not an economically feasible strategy, sentimentality as with your three or acquisition of an exceedingly rare variant or one that never existed can sometimes make it worthwhile. It will seldom be cheap, or quickly done, but if it fills a perceived need or just provides pride of ownership, it can be worth it.
OTOH, the OP asked about buying parts for making a conversion that would not provide advantages over a relatively easy to find model, available on the market at a reasonable price. The project wouldn't have fit any of my suggested categories, so I advised against it, even though I've had a couple of "special" builds done for myself. Mine were just that, "special".
